Understanding the Basics of Online Craps

Before diving into the specifics of online craps, it’s crucial to grasp the fundamental rules and terminology. The game is centered around a pair of dice and a betting layout that displays various wagering options. One player, known as the ‘shooter’, rolls the dice, and the outcome determines the outcome of bets placed by other players at the table. The initial roll is known as the ‘come-out roll’, and it sets the ‘point’ – a number between 4 and 10 – which becomes the target for subsequent rolls.

There are multiple betting options available, each with its own odds and potential payouts. Pass Line and Don’t Pass Line bets are among the most common, focusing on whether the shooter will succeed or fail in establishing a point. Come and Don’t Come bets function similarly but are placed after the point has been established. Additionally, players can make Place bets on specific numbers, and Proposition bets on more complex outcomes. Understanding these bets and their corresponding probabilities is paramount to success.

Bet Type Description House Edge
Pass Line Betting the shooter will win 1.41%
Don’t Pass Line Betting the shooter will lose 1.36%
Come Similar to Pass Line, placed after the point 1.41%
Don’t Come Similar to Don’t Pass Line, placed after the point 1.36%

Betting Strategies in Online Craps

While craps inherently involves an element of luck, strategic betting can significantly enhance your chances of winning. Several popular strategies, such as the Pass Line with Odds, are employed by experienced players. The Pass Line with Odds involves placing a bet on the Pass Line and subsequently taking advantage of the ‘odds’ bet, which offers true odds, meaning there is no house edge. By maximizing the odds bet, you minimize the overall house edge and increase your potential payouts. Another strategy involves avoiding proposition bets, which carry a high house edge, and focusing on bets with lower house advantages.

Managing your bankroll is just as important as selecting the right bets. Determining a budget before you start playing and sticking to it, even during winning or losing streaks, is crucial. Avoid chasing losses and adjust your bet sizes based on your bankroll and risk tolerance. A conservative approach, focusing on consistent, smaller wins, is often more sustainable than aggressive betting aimed at achieving quick gains.

The Significance of Dice Control (and its limitations)

Many experienced craps players believe in the concept of ‘dice control’, the ability to influence the outcome of the roll through technique and grip. While the extent to which dice control is effective remains debated, proponents of this technique argue that it can subtly increase the odds of rolling desired numbers. This typically involves a specific grip, a controlled throw, and aiming for certain areas of the table. It’s important to remember that even with dice control, luck still plays a significant role, and the house edge remains in effect. It’s more a technique for potentially prolonging game time and perhaps slightly improving the odds over a very long period, not a surefire path to consistent winnings.

However, focusing solely on dice control can be a distraction from fundamental betting strategies. Mastering the rules, understanding the odds, and employing sound bankroll management are far more impactful than relying on the elusive skill of dice control. While perfecting your throwing technique can be a fun aspect of playing, it shouldn’t overshadow the core elements of responsible and strategic gameplay, and should be used to supplement, not replace, sound betting decisions.
